You're detecting this exhaust by smelling it? The thing that makes carbon monoxide so dangerous is it has no smell. Neither does natural gas, until they put a chemical into it to make it detectable. Have you done draft tests? Do you have proper ventilation into this room (a vent, fan grille, etc)?
